About the Episode

The new fiscal year has started and budgets are more or less set...but just because you've spent your marketing resources on a particular collection of vendors, strategies, tactics, and technology doesn't mean you have to do the same next year!

On this week's episode, Zach shares five questions that every higher ed marketer should ask themselves before they launch a single campaign this fall:

  1. Where are the keyword gaps in your competitor's SEO strategy?
  2. How can you make your content more searchable?
  3. If a user had to complete a survey before they could "x" out of your website and describe their experience with your school in three adjectives, what do you hope those adjectives would be?
  4. If people are willing to take jobs having never stepped foot in an office or met their team physically, populations of students will feel the same way about college. What does this mean for recruitment?
  5. How do we win the quality lead game and stop playing the antiquated quantity lead game?
